Washington Folk Festival 2026!The Washington Folk Festival returns to the enchanting Glen Echo Park on Sunday, August 23, 12pm (noon) to 7:00pm. Now a one-day event, expect a jam-packed roster full of dancing, storytelling, and music ranging from American to International styles. You’ll hear bluegrass, Celtic, Americana, blues, and Zydeco, as well as folk music from around the world including a special Middle Eastern track this year. Six stages, including a revival of the family-focused kid-friendly dedicated area, hundreds of performers, food trucks (twice as many as last year!), picnic tables, and it’s all free! Donations gratefully accepted. Please note that parking is on-site and limited so car-pooling is highly recommended. Glen Echo Park, 7300 MacArthur Blvd, Glen Echo, MD 20812. This is an all-volunteer event: everyone, including the performers, planners, technicians, and sound engineers, EVERYONE donates their services. We are looking for volunteers for many different roles: • Help with prep the day before the festival • Day of logistics, performer hospitality, and more • Publicity support and outreach In addition to being part of a team of awesome helpers, volunteers get food from lovely food trucks, a special pin, and lots of smiles and appreciation!
